Output 62130b73f36017d868963cbd30ebdaa9e7dbddde8fc287e18778450e93a8eaea:67

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7614e6116cd35e28a517c2b2d6f38ef05b677cab OP_EQUAL
address
3CTNhFHXz6VdudPYb8F12sPqrNVxMvd7Pb
transaction
62130b73f36017d868963cbd30ebdaa9e7dbddde8fc287e18778450e93a8eaea
confirmations
244140
spent
true